The late Queen attended hundreds of state banquets and formal dinners during her 70-year reign, but she shared a particularly warm friendship with US President Ronald Reagan and his wife, Nancy.
The Queen and Prince Philip travelled to California for an official visit in 1983, where they were greeted by unusually bad weather.
During her speech at a formal dinner, the Queen made the President roar with laughter as she quipped: "I knew before we came that we had exported many of our traditions to the United States. But I had not realised before that weather was one of them."
